About The Position

Works directly under the guidance of Campus manager to help manage day-to-day facility operations and departments. On-site Assistant Campus Manager oversees and works as a communication hub for all 4 departments: Guest Services, Spa, Hotel Operations, and Academy. Flexible hours available - Evenings, Weekends, and Holidays as Needed. This is an hourly position.
